Transaction 51d8074215b47b3b050371b053af9ee737e846c993cb7ba086fda022152df7bd
1 Input
2 Outputs
- 51d8074215b47b3b050371b053af9ee737e846c993cb7ba086fda022152df7bd:0
- 51d8074215b47b3b050371b053af9ee737e846c993cb7ba086fda022152df7bd:1
value 293239
address 3Bbk5hXynxBw2jZDwtodrETaCqoGx23M4Q
value 3583325
address 16Tbnmc58F6iQ4PTz76QHfiCs9bhUeTgfF